
Salakirjoitus on ikimuistoinen ja jatkuvasti elävä osa viestintää. Tämä artikkeli pureutuu sekä käytännön keinoihin että historialliseen juuristoon, jotta lukija ymmärtää, miten salakirjoitus toimii, miksi se syntyi ja miten sitä voi hyödyntää arjessa, koulutuksessa ja peleissä. Tutustumme sekä klassisiin tekniikoihin että moderniin kryptografiaan, ja annamme selkeät esimerkit sekä konkreettiset harjoitukset.
Salakirjoitus – mitä se oikeastaan tarkoittaa?
Salakirjoitus voidaan määritellä prosessiksi, jossa alkuperäistä sanomaa muokataan siten, että sitä voi ymmärtää ainoastaan oikeaavoin avaimin tai avaimien avulla. Toisin sanoen kyseessä on sanoman salaaminen, jotta ulkopuolinen ei ymmärrä sen sisältöä. Tässä yhteydessä käytetty sana “salakirjoitus” viittaa sekä perinteisiin koodauksiin että kehittyneempiin kryptografian menetelmiin. Yksinkertaisessa esimerkissä salakirjoitus voi tarkoittaa kirjainten siirtoa kuten Caesarin siirtoa, kun taas monimutkaisemmissa järjestelmissä käytetään avainperusteisia algoritmeja ja matemaattisia malleja.
Salakirjoitus vs. salaus
Ei ole epäselvää, että salakirjoitus ja salaus ovat läheisesti yhteydessä toisiinsa, mutta niillä on vivahteita. Salakirjoitus viittaa usein käytäntöön tehdä viestistä lukukelvotonta, kun taas kryptografia käsittelee laajemmin viestinnän turvallisuutta, mukaan lukien avaimien hallinnan, autentikoinnin sekä eheyden varmistamisen. Toisin sanoen kryptografia on kokonaisuus, johon salakirjoitus kuuluu osana, mutta salakirjoitus voi olla myös orientaatio konkreettiseen viestintään, kuten kryptografian peruspilarien soveltamiseen.
Lyhyt historia: miten Salakirjoitus kehittyi?
Salakirjoituksen kehityskaari on pitkä ja monimuotoinen. Sillä on juuret muinaisessa maailmassa, mutta merkittäviä virstanpylväitä ovat muun muassa:
- Muinaiset salausmenetelmät: yksinkertaiset siirto- ja symbolijärjestelmät, joissa viestin sisältö piilotettiin muuttamalla kirjainten paikkoja tai käyttämällä korvaussääntöjä.
- Antiikin ja keskiajan keksinnöt: mono- ja polyalphabetiset salakirjoitukset sekä varhaisemmat koodausmenetelmät, jotka vaativat avaimen dekoodaamiseen.
- Ratsuvien aikakaudet ja renessanssi: käsikirjoitukset sekä varhaiset kryptografiset opetukset, joissa hahmotettiin salauksen ja avaimen suhdetta.
- Hollannin ja brittiläisen meriliikenteen aikakausi: perinteiset koodausmenetelmät sekä laajentuneet järjestelmät, jotka kehittyivät kohti modernia kryptografiaa.
- Moderni kryptografia: digitaalinen aikakausi, jossa laskenta ja matemaattiset mallit mahdollistavat sekä vahvan salauksen että viestien eheyden ja todentamisen.
Nykyään salakirjoitus on olennainen osa tietoturvaa: sen avulla suojaamme yksityisyyden, varmistamme liiketoiminnan luottamuksellisuuden ja mahdollistamme turvallisen kommunikaation verkossa. Salakirjoituksen perusteet ovat sovellettavissa niin yksilön arkeen kuin yritysten ja julkishallinnon tarpeisiin.
Käytännön polku: keskeiset käsitteet Salakirjoituksesta
Kun puhutaan Salakirjoituksesta, on hyvä hallita termit, joilla kuvaamme tilaa, viestintäprosessia ja turvallisuustavoitteita. Alla tiivis sanasto, johon kannattaa tutustua:
- Plaintext (selväkielinen viesti): Viesti ennen salausta.
- Ciphertext (Salaus): Viesti, joka on muutettu muotoon ja jota ei voi ymmärtää ilman avainta.
- Avaimet (keys): Välineet salauksen avaamiseen tai salauksen purkamiseen. Joissain järjestelmissä on yksi avain (symmetrinen salaus), toisissa käytetään julkista ja yksityistä avainta (asymmetrinen salaus).
- Algoritmi (salakirjoitusmenetelmä): sääntöjoukko, jonka mukaan viesti muutetaan salaiseksi aikomukseksi.
- Hash-funktio: eheyden tarkistamisen menetelmä, joka ei palauta palautettavaa viestiä, mutta antaa liudan kiinteänpituisia koodeja.
- Autentikointi: varmistaa, että viestin lähettäjä on oikea ja että viesti on tullut muuttumattomana perille.
Klassiset Salakirjoitusmenetelmät: millaisia ne ovat ja miten ne toimivat?
Historian saatossa on kehitetty monia erilaisia Salakirjoitusmenetelmiä. Seuraavassa käymme läpi sekä yksinkertaiset että syvällisemmät menetelmät ja havainnollistamme, miten ne toimivat käytännössä.
Caesar-salakirjoitus ja monoalphabetic-salakirjoitus
Caesar-salakirjoitus on yksi tunnetuimmista ja helpoimmista Salakirjoitusmenetelmistä. Siinä kirjaimet siirretään tietyllä määrällä aakkostaan. Esimerkiksi siirto kolmella: a → d, b → e, jne. Tämä on hyvä esimerkki siitä, miten salaus toimii, mutta myös helposti murrettavissa, jos avain (siirtoarvo) on tiedossa. Monoalkalifiset salakirjoitukset käyttävät yhtä aappautuvaa korvaussääntöä koko viestissä. Näissä malleissa avain pysyy samana ja hyödyntää samaa siirto- tai korvauskantaa koko tekstiä varten.
Polyalphabetic-salakirjoitus ja Vigenère
Polyalphabetic-salauksen idea on käyttää useita eri avaimia tai kirjainkorvauksia jopa samalla viestillä. Vigenère-salakirjoitus on yksi kuuluisimmista tämän sarjan ratkaisuista: kirjainkoodin dekoodaus riippuu avainkoodista, jossa toistetaan sanaleikki, joka kytkee avainkirjaimet ja viestin kirjaimet. Tämä tekee nykyaikaisesta yksinkertaisen murtamisesta huomattavasti monimutkaisempaa kuin yksittäinen Caesar-siirto. Silti myös tässä on haasteita, ja pitkiä avaimia tarvitaan, jotta murtaminen tulisi huomattavasti vaikeammaksi.
Transposition- ja ruudukko-salakirjoitukset
Transposition-salakirjoitukset muuttavat kirjainten paikkoja viestissä ilman sanojen yksittäistä kirjainta tinkimistä. Rekonstruktio voi perustua ruudukkoihin, kuten Rail Fence -menetelmään tai Playfair-salakirjoitukseen, jossa kirjainten paritus tuottaa uudenlaisen viestin. Nämä menetelmät ovat yleensä visuaalisesti kiehtovia ja innostavat usein pulmien ratkontaan sekä koululaisia että aikuisia harrastajia.
Moderni Salakirjoitus: kryptografia käytännössä
Nykyajan Salakirjoitus on paljon muutakin kuin valokuvakuvan kääntäminen tai kirjainkasa. Se kattaa vahvan matematiikan, käytännön protokollat ja turvallisen avainhallinnan. Tässä osiossa tarkastelemme, miten moderni kryptografia rakentuu ja miten sitä sovelletaan arjessa.
Symmetrinen vs. asymmetrinen salaus
Symmetrisessä salauksessa sama avain sekä salaa että purkaa viestin. Tämä on nopea ja tehokas ratkaisu, mutta avaimen jakaminen ja säilytys voivat olla haasteita suojassa. Asymmetrisessä salauksessa käytetään kahta avainta: julkista avainta, jota voi jakaa vapaasti, sekä yksityistä avainta, jota pidetään salassa. Tämä mahdollistaa turvallisen avaintenvaihdon ja digitaaliset allekirjoitukset. Tunnetuimmat esimerkit ovat RSA, ECC (elliptic curve cryptography) sekä DH (Diffie-Hellman) avaimenvaihtomenetelmät.
AES ja kryptografiset standardit
AES (Advanced Encryption Standard) on yksi nykyaikaisen salauksen kulmakivistä. Se asettaa turvallisen ja suorituskykyisen tason tiedonsiirrolle sekä tallennukselle. AES käyttää symmetristä avainta ja tukeutuu kolmeksi eri tilaksi (128, 192 tai 256-bitin avaimet) sekä useisiin pienempiin pienempiin ja monikäyttöisiin tilamuotoihin. Yhteiskäyttöisessä ympäristössä AES varmistaa sekä luotettavan salauksen että nopean suorituskyvyn, mikä tekee siitä käytännön valinnan moniin sovelluksiin.
Digitaaliset allekirjoitukset ja eheyden turvaaminen
Salakirjoituksen lisäksi moderni kryptografia tarjoaa keinoja varmistaa viestin eheys ja todentaa lähettäjä. Digitaalinen allekirjoitus käyttää yksityistä avainta viestin sertifikaatissa tai allekirjoituksena; vastaanottaja voi varmistaa allekirjoituksen julkisella avaimella. Tämä ehkäisee viestin muokkaamista matkan varrella ja auttaa todentamaan lähettäjän identiteetin. Yhdessä salauksen kanssa tämä muodostaa sekä yksityisyyden että luottamuksen sähköisiin viestintäkanaviin.
Integroidut esimerkit Salakirjoituksesta käytäntöön
Toteuttamalla pienen, konkreettisen esimerkin näkee, miten Salakirjoitus toimii käytännössä. Alla on helppo harjoitus, jossa salakirjoitusmetodi koetaan konkreettisesti, ja jonka avulla ymmärtää, miksi avain on niin tärkeä.
Käytännön esimerkki: Caesar-salakirjoitus uudelleen
Oletetaan, että viesti on “TURVALLISUUS” ja haluamme salata sen siirtämällä kirjaimia kolme paikkaa eteenpäin. Aakkosia kiertäen saadaan seuraava:
- T → W, U → X, R → U, V → Y, A → D, L → O, L → O, I → L, S → V, U → X, U → X, S → V
Salattu viesti on siis “W X U Y D O O L V X X V” ilman välilyöntejä alkuperäisen sanan rytmistä johtuen. Tämä yksinkertainen harjoitus havainnollistaa, miten avaimen arvo määrittää lopputuloksen. Muistetaan, että todellisessa turvallisuudessa yksinkertaiset siirrot eivät enää riitä, vaan käytetään vahvoja algoritmeja ja avainhallintaa.
Harjoitus: polyalphabetic salaus käytännössä
Jos haluat tehdä hieman haastavamman harjoituksen, voit kokeilla Vigenère-tyyppistä lähestymistapaa: valitse avain, esimerkiksi “KIRJA”, ja sovita se viestin pituudelle. Kirjoita avain päällekkäin viestin kanssa ja korvaa joka kirjaimen samalla tavalla kuin Caesar-salauksessa, mutta vaihda siirto avainkirjaimen mukaan. Tämä havainnollistaa, miten monimutkaisuus kasvaa, kun avain ei ole sama koko ajan.
Salakirjoitus arjessa: miten sitä käytämme päivittäin?
Salakirjoitusta ei tarvita pelkästään tietokoneiden ja matkapuhelinten kanssa. Se näkyy arjessamme monin tavoin, ja ymmärrys siitä auttaa meitä suojautumaan digitaalisten uhkien varjoilta. Seuraavassa tarkastellaan käytännön sovelluksia.
Sähköposti ja viestintä
Monet viestintäkanavat tarjoavat end-to-end -salauksen toiminnon, mikä tarkoittaa, että viestin avainpoikkeama on vain vastaanottajalle. Tämä estää kolmansien osapuolien luvatun pääsyn viestiin. Salakirjoitus on tärkeä keino varmistaa yksityisyyttä sekä suojata luottamukselliset tiedot.
Verkkosivustot ja verkkosovellukset
Kun käytetään verkkoselainta tai sovelluksia, crypto-protokollat kuten TLS käyttävät kryptografiaa estääkseen tietojen salakuuntelun ja väärentämisen. Tämä tarkoittaa, että esimerkiksi maksutiedot, käyttäjätiedot ja muut arkaluonteiset tiedot pysyvät turvassa.
Tallennus ja pilvet
Datat tallennetaan usein pilveen tai laitteen muistiin. Salakirjoitus varmistaa, että tallennetut tiedot eivät muutu luvattomasti ja että vain oikeat tahot voivat lukea tiedot. Tämä on erityisen tärkeää organisaatioille, joissa käsitellään asiakastietoja, terveystietoja tai taloudellisia tietoja.
Salakirjoitus ja opiskelu: miten aloittaa ja kehittyä?
Jos haluat syventää osaamistasi Salakirjoituksesta ja kryptografian maailmasta, tässä on käytännön polku aloittelijasta edistyneeksi.
Aloittelijalle: mistä aloittaa
Aloita perusasioista: erota salakirjoitus ja kryptografia, opi yleisimmät termit ja kokeile yksinkertaisia esimerkkejä. Kokeile Caesar-salakirjoitusta, monoalphabetic-salausta ja transposition-tehtäviä käsin. Käytä vihkosta tai digitaalisia työkaluja, jotka mahdollistavat salauksen kokeilemisen turvallisesti.
Kehittyminen: syvällisemmät konseptit
Seuraavaksi syvennetään matemaattisia perusteita: tarkastellaan avainkokoja, todennäköisyyksiä ja murtamisen perusperiaatteita. Tutustu RSA:han, ECC:hen sekä hash-funktioihin kuten SHA-2 ja SHA-3. Ymmärrä, miten julkisen avaimen infrastruktuot (PKI) toimii ja miten digitaalinen allekirjoitus takaa aitouden ja eheyden.
Vinkit ja resurssit
Hyviä resursseja Salakirjoitusaiheisiin löytyy sekä kirjoista että verkosta. Etsi kursseja, jotka keskittyvät tietoturvaan ja kryptografiaan, sekä käytännön laboratorioita, joissa voit kokeilla erilaisia algoritmeja turvallisessa ympäristössä. Harjoittele jatkuvaa kriittistä ajattelua: oletko varma, että käytössäsi oleva salaus on riittävän vahva nykyisille uhkille?
Osaamisen ja ymmärryksen rakentaminen: miten kehittyä kirjoittajana ja ajattelijana
Salakirjoitus ei ole vain tekninen taito; se myös inspiroi luovaa ajattelua ja viestinnän vastuullisuutta. Kun opit ymmärtämään salakirjoituksen pääperiaatteet, voit kirjoittaa selkeästi siitä, miten turvallisuus ja yksityisyys liittyvät jokapäiväiseen elämään. Hyvä kirjoittaja osaa tuoda esille sekä teknisen että inhimillisen ulottuvuuden sekä tarjota käytännön vinkkejä lukijalle.
SEO ja sisältö: hakukoneystävällinen Salakirjoitus
Hakukoneoptimoinnissa keskeistä on tarjota lukijalle arvokasta sisältöä ja käyttää relevantteja avainsanoja luonnollisesti. Käytä Salakirjoitus -termiä useissa konteksteissa (koulutus, historia, käytännön esimerkit, sovellukset) sekä variaatioita kuten Salakirjoitusmenetelmät, salauksen avaimet ja kryptografia. Sisällytä myös synonyymejä ja käänteisiä lauseita: salakirjoitus, kryptografia, koodaus, salausmenetelmät, avainsalaus jne. Tämä auttaa hakukoneita ymmärtämään sisällön laajuuden ja relevanssin.
Turvallisuus, etiikka ja vastuut Salakirjoituksessa
Salakirjoitus tuo mukanaan sekä mahdollisuuksia että vastuuta. Turvallinen Salakirjoitus edellyttää, että avaimet pidetään turvassa, protokollat päivitetään ja käytetään hyväksyttyjä standardeja. Etiikka on tärkeää: yksityisyyden suoja ei saa vaarantaa yleistä turvallisuutta tai oikeuksia. Vastuu on sekä suunnittelijoilla että käyttäjillä: ymmärrys siitä, miten järjestelmät toimivat ja miten ne voidaan murtaa, auttaa rakentamaan parempia ratkaisuja sekä välttää vahingollisia käytäntöjä.
Yhteenveto: Salakirjoitus osana nykyajan viestintää
Salakirjoitus on monikerroksinen ja kehittyvä ala, joka yhdistää historiaa, matematiikkaa, tietoturvaa ja luovaa ajattelua. Olipa kyseessä koulutehtävä, harrastus tai ammatillinen tarve, Salakirjoitus tarjoaa sekä konkreettisia tekniikoita että laajemman näkemyksen siitä, miten viestintämme voidaan pitää turvassa ja luotettavana. Kun lähestyt aihetta systemaattisesti ja käytännön kautta, syntyy selkeä ymmärrys siitä, miksi salakirjoitus on tärkeä taito nykypäivän digitaalisessa maailmassa.
Useita tapoja lähestyä Salakirjoitusta: lopulliset muistilaput
Jos haluat muistaa Salakirjoituksen keskeisimmät opit, tässä on lyhyt muistilista:
- Salakirjoitus ei ole vain koodia; se on järjestelmällinen lähestymistapa viestin suojaamiseen.
- Avaimet ovat salakirjoituksen kulmakivi: huolellinen avaimien hallinta on turvallisuuden perusta.
- Symmetrinen salaus on nopea, asymmetrinen salaus mahdollistaa turvallisen avaimenvaihdon ja digitaaliset allekirjoitukset.
- Moderni kryptografia yhdistää salauksen, eheyden ja todentamisen luottamukselliseen viestintään.
- Käytännön harjoitukset ja tutkiminen auttavat ymmärtämään sekä perusmekanismit että rajoitteet.
Salakirjoitus on kiehtova ja käytännöllinen kokonaisuus, joka pysyy ajankohtaisena riippumatta teknologiakehityksen nopeudesta. Olipa kiinnostuksesi teoreettista tai käytännön tasoa, Salakirjoitus tarjoaa runsaasti mahdollisuuksia oppia, pelata ja toteuttaa turvallisempaa viestintää sekä yksilöllisesti että yhteisöllisesti.